Rhamnose-mediated modulation of hair follicle growth: insights from chemical genomics

2025-01-27

Abstract excerpt

Pursuing compounds capable of stimulating hair follicle growth or regeneration presents a significant challenge in dermatological research. Dermal papilla (DP) cells, which serve as a dynamic niche for hair follicle stem cells, are often used to identify hair growth-promoting agents as a screening model.
